Two more countries joined the Schengen area

Bulgaria and Romania have officially joined the Schengen zone since March 31. But it will be partial for now. The relevant rules will apply to passengers traveling by air and sea transport.

Axar.az reports that passport control will remain when crossing the border.

Both countries have pledged to strengthen border controls and process asylum claims on their territories.
